5 Start-up and operation
5.1 Preparation
1. If the probe is not connected permanently to test gas
pipework for automatic calibration purposes, ensure
blanking plugs are securely fitted to the test gas inlet
connections on the probe.
2. If the probe is connected permanently to test gas
pipework for automatic calibration purposes, ensure that
the valve installed in the pipework adjacent to the test gas
connection is closed.
3. Check the connections on both the probe and the
transmitter.
Test gas connections must be checked for leak-tight
joints. Leaks, especially on permanently pressurized
AutoCal-fitted probes, can cause errors and drain away
expensive bottles of test gas.
4. Adjust the reference air flow to a stable flow rate between
0.3 and 0.5 l / min (0.64 and 1.06 scfh) for probes without
restrictors or 1 bar (15 psi) for probes with restrictors.
–
refer to Section 3.5.5 and 3.5.6, page 13 for probes
fitted with AutoCal.
–
refer to Section 3.5.7, page 14 for probes without
AutoCal.
5.2 Setting up test gases
This section prepares the system for manual and automatic
calibration routines by setting up the test gas flows and
pressures to suit different AutoCal / restrictor configurations:
the required test gas flow is 1 l/min (2.118 scfh) for all
configurations
refer to Section 3.5, page 9 for test gas and reference air
supply configurations
5.2.1 AutoCal System with restrictors
To set up an AutoCal system with restrictors:
1. Make test gas and reference air connections as detailed in
Section 3.5.5, page 12.
2. Turn on Test Gas 1 and set the pressure to a nominal
1 bar (15 psi).
3. At the transmitter, check the
Calibrate / AutoCal Hardware
/ Hardware Type
parameter is set to
Internal
.
4. At the transmitter, open the
Test Gas 1
valve by selecting:
Calibrate / AutoCal Hardware / Valve Manual Control /
Test Gas 1
and pressing
to open the valve
.
A small icon is displayed to indicate the valve is in the
Open
position:
5. Fine tune Test Gas 1 pressure to 1 bar (15 psi) – this
ensures the correct flow through the restrictors.
6. Turn gas off at the transmitter by pressing
, then turn
Test Gas 1 off at the supply.
7. Repeat steps 2 to 6 for Test Gas 2 (if present).
8. Refer to IM/AZ20E-EN to perform a calibration when
required.
Caution.
If the test gas connection is not sealed
when not in use, air leaking into the probe via the
connection causes measurement errors. In a
pressurized flue, gases venting to atmosphere
through the connection cause corrosion of, and / or
block, the test gas tube. In a negative pressure flue,
air leakage causes high O
2
reading errors.
Note.
Only perform a final system calibration after the
probe has been thermally stable for 2 hours.
Note.
The following sections assume the transmitter is
energized and the probe at working temperature (above
600 °C), the reference air supply is on and test gases are
available.
